Market Introduction

Biological imaging reagents help detect biological processes at molecular level and enable medical physicians/practitioners to obtain diagnostic information to detect and treat diseases, especially in neurology, cardiology, and oncology fields.

Types of biological imaging reagents include fluorescent proteins, fluorescent probes and dyes, nanoparticles, ultrasound and x-ray contrast reagents, MRI, and imaging radiopharmaceuticals.

Advantages of biological imaging reagents include higher sensitivity, multicolor capability, unlimited tissue penetration, and high spatial resolution.

However, high cost of these cell staining and labeling reagents is restraining the biological imaging reagents market growth to a certain extent. Dearth of skilled healthcare professionals is another factor hampering market progress.

Rise in Adoption of Multimodal Imaging Augmenting Biological Imaging Reagents Market Revenue

Multimodal imaging, also known as multiplexed imaging, is increasingly being used in identification and treatment of several chronic diseases such as cancers, cardiovascular disorders, ophthalmic disorders, and neurological diseases.

Multimodal imaging techniques such as PET/MRI, PET/CT, and SPECT/CT enable better detection of anatomic, pathophysiological, and molecular changes in single scan that involves administration of radiolabeled peptide probes.

Currently, multimodality studies use hybrid magnetic-fluorescent QD nanoparticles to detect tumors through fluorescent imaging and MRI, thereby allowing for an increase in anatomic information through enhanced resolution.

Growth in prevalence of Chronic Obstructive Pulmonary Disorders (COPDs) is a major factor that is driving the adoption of multimodal imaging techniques worldwide. As per the WHO, COPD is one of leading causes of morbidity and mortality across the globe.

Increase in Demand for Diagnostic Imaging Devices

As per GE Healthcare, more than 95 million MRI scans are performed every year at the global level. Biological imaging reagents improve upon visibility of structures that MRI picks up.

Research states that fluorescence-based assays, in conjunction with microscopy, render mechanistic details that their counterparts do not. For instance, the size of glucosome and cytoplasmic enzyme assemblies for metabolism of glucose are modulated in various cell cycle stages for regulating glucose flux between building-block biosynthesis and glycolysis.

Better entailing of these intricacies is driving the fluorescent biological imaging agents market. Healthcare personnel are moving toward bioluminescent imaging probes from the conventional methods in light of benefits such as better luminosity.

Thus, rise in demand for diagnostic imaging devices such as x-ray devices and MRI along with implementation of PACS (Picture Archiving and Communication Systems) is bolstering the biological imaging reagents market.
